Manager, Legal Support Services

Michael Page Palo Alto, CA (Onsite) Full-Time
$160,000 - $180,000/Year

We are seeking a Manager, Legal Support Services to oversee the daily operations of the Paralegal and Secretarial teams in our Palo Alto office. This mid-level management role involves staff oversight, integration, training, performance management, and strategic planning. The Manager will also collaborate with leadership across multiple offices to support cross-functional and cross-office initiatives, ensuring operational efficiency and superior legal support services.

Client Details

This role is with a prestigious, global law firm known for its sophisticated legal work across transactional, litigation, and regulatory matters. With over 50 practice areas and a presence in major financial centers around the world, the firm is driven by innovation, collaboration, and a commitment to excellence.

Description

  • Manage and oversee daily operations of the Paralegal and Secretarial departments.
  • Assess, assign, evaluate, and schedule team members to support workload distribution and departmental goals.
  • Partner with attorneys to understand support needs, staffing patterns, and workflow.
  • Monitor individual and departmental productivity and performance metrics.
  • Collaborate with local and firmwide management to align department operations with broader firm initiatives.
  • Regularly consult with attorneys to plan for new case support and ongoing matter management.
  • Work closely with senior firm management to implement departmental programs and provide updates on employee performance.
  • Lead training and development initiatives for support staff, including mentorship and professional development planning.
  • Partner with peer managers across offices to identify opportunities to improve efficiency, enhance knowledge, and maintain service excellence.
  • Contribute to the development of annual budgets and monitor departmental expenditures.
  • Support local HR and administrative leadership in performance management, organizational development, and training programs.
  • Participate in recruiting and interviewing processes; provide feedback to HR.
  • Ensure compliance with firm policies and current trends in support staff development.
  • Guide performance conversations and coaching using the firm's performance management framework.
  • Manage resolution of personnel matters and initiate disciplinary action in collaboration with HR.
  • Oversee staff timekeeping, overtime usage, and expense compliance.
  • Develop and maintain departmental procedures to ensure consistent service delivery.
  • Demonstrate strong leadership and communication skills to foster effective relationships across teams.
  • Perform additional duties as assigned.

Profile

  • Strong knowledge of law firm operations, administrative practices, and industry trends.
  • Bachelor's degree required
  • A minimum of 5 years of experience managing legal support staff in a law firm or professional services environment is REQUIRED
  • Familiarity with litigation support, legal technology, and corporate transactions.
  • Proven leadership abilities with experience in coaching, conflict resolution, and team development.
  • Ability to manage projects, drive process improvements, and lead change initiatives.
  • Proficiency in MS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) and project management tools.
  • Demonstrated budget management skills.
  • Strong analytical, organizational, and communication abilities.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ities and work in a fast-paced, high-stakes environment.
  • High level of discretion, judgment, and professionalism.
  • Flexibility to work extended hours as needed to meet operational needs.
